If you follow these guidelines you will be surprised at the changes.

1. Progressively increase calories. For example
Week 1. Increase cals 200-300
Week2. 300-500
Week 3. 500-700
Week 4. 700- 900.

2. protein intake 1.5g per lb of bodyweight. Min.
3. 1 gal water daily min.
4. Progressive training increase. Meaning everytime you get into the gym you should be increasing either rep or weight on every exercise.
Keep a log book. Make it your goal to crush your numbers. Make small, reasonable increases.
For example Bench press.
Say you lift 235x10 normal.
Week 1. 235x11-12
Week 2 235 x 12-13
Week 3 235 x 13-14. When you can get 15 increase weight. Do this for all exercises.
If you cant get the extra rep. Rack the weight, take 10 breaths and go again. This is called rest pause and its a great way to make progress.
